Domination - The sequel to Massive Assault! Enter the universe of Domination and be part of the renewed global conflict between the Free Nations Union and the Phantom League on distant planets, including sci-fi land, sea and air warfare at a grand-strategy level.

Almost defeated, the Phantom League counter-attacks with new lethal weapons developed in secret labs - driving the remaining Free Nation Union detachments to the mountains, island and even some unpopulated planets.

With it's awesome graphics and it's 'Secret Allies' system, Domination takes you to the middle of fierce, furious and intense interplanetary battles!


Requirements
  • Mac OS X 10.4 or higher
  • 512 MB RAM
  • Intel processor or G5 PPC
  • Radeon 9600 or GeForce 5200 or better with 64Mb VRAM
  • Note: Currently not compatible with ATI Radeon HD2600, pending Apple driver updates
  • Internet connection for product registration

Features
  • 6 new planets for World Wars including massive-sized deathmatch maps
  • 2 Mega Campaigns
  • 20 new single-player scenarios with new mission types and twists
  • All-new "Assault" game mode
  • New A.I. - with various computer opponent "profiles"
  • 10 new units, unique for each side, leading to different strategies
  • Enhanced 3D engine: remade unit, terrain and effect visualization technology
  • Additional battle music
  • 2 new viewing modes: CNN-style "fancy camera" and historic-atlas-style 2D strategic map mode
  • Many single-player gameplay enhancements

Description :
Crayon Ball is an easy to pick-up puzzle game with all the fun of the original ScribBall. Players of all skill levels will enjoy the lively gameplay and fun variety of graphics as they vie to achieve ever greater scores and awards. Here are just some of the new features:
Three unique gameplay modes: Classic, Overflow, and Injection
Over a dozen unlockable themes, giving the game a completely new look
More special effects, more flair, more color!
Color blind friendly mode
Improved performance on older machines
Tracking of dozens of play statistics - see how many balls you've popped
More badges- and they're tracked with your high scores
New high quality sounds, re-recorded and remastered
High resolution graphics look great in HD - see the brush strokes in Monet mode!
Realistic physics as balls roll and tumble, using the Chipmunk Physics Library.

WHAT'S NEW
Version 2.2
Renamed the game to Crayon Ball.
Fixed resolution issues and entering fullscreen.
Updated the Sparkle automatic update system.
Enhanced the visual appearance of explosions.

System Requirements :
10.4.11 or higher (but it is possible it may work on older OSX's)
